Query Store and Automated Cleanup

SQL Server 2016, SQL Server 2017
Query Store has mechanisms for automatically cleaning your data. It is possible to cause them to break down. While presenting a session about the Query Store recently, I was asked what happened if you set the size of the Query Store below the amount of data currently in the store. I didn't know the answer, so we tried it. Things got a little weird. Bryan Hundley of Marathon Consulting asked the question, so Bryan, this blog post is for you. Automated Cleanup There are actually two kinds of automated cleanup inside the Query Store. First, you have a time-based cleanup. By default it keeps queries that have been accessed within the last 30 days. Anything older, it tosses. If you have the stale_query_threshold_days (all in sys.database_query_store_options) set to 0, it…

Every Single Execution Plan is an Estimated Plan

SQL Server, SQL Server 2016, SQL Server 2017
All the execution plans are estimated plans. All of them. There fundamentally isn't any such thing as an "Actual" plan. Where Do You Get Execution Plans? There are a lot of sources for execution plans. You can capture them using extended events (or, if you must, trace). You can capture them through the Management Studio gui. You can also capture them from the SQL Operations Studio gui. You can query the cache through the DMVs and pull them in that way. You can look at plans in query store. All these resources, yet, for any given query, all the plans will be identical (assuming no recompile at work). Why? Because they're all the same plan. Each and every one of them is an estimated plan. Only an estimated plan. This…

Adaptive Joins

T-SQL
I was surprised to find out that a lot people hadn't heard about the new join type, Adaptive join. So, I figured I could do a quick overview. Adaptive Join Behavior Currently the adaptive join only works with columnstore indexes, but according to Microsoft, at some point, they will also work with rowstore. The concept is simple. For larger data sets, frequently (but not always, let's not try to cover every possible caveat, it depends, right), a hash join is much faster than a loops join. For smaller data sets, frequently, a loops join is faster. Wouldn't it be nice if we could change the join type, on the fly, so that the most effective join was used depending on the data in the query. Ta-da, enter the adaptive join.…
